Hazards
LD50 LC50 Mixture:NONE SPECIFIED BY MANUFACTURER.
Routes of Entry: Inhalation:YES Skin:NO Ingestion:NO
Reports of Carcinogenicity:NTP:NO IARC:NO OSHA:NO
Health Hazards Acute and Chronic:MILD IRRITANT TO THE SKIN UPON
PROLONGED EXPOSURE FOR SOME INDIVIDUALS. DECOMPOSITION PRODUCTS
FORMED AT HIGH TEMPERATURES MAY CAUSE POLYMER FEVER.
Explanation of Carcinogenicity:NOT RELEVANT
Effects of Overexposure:SEE HEALTH HAZARDS.
Medical Cond Aggravated by Exposure:NONE KNOWN.
First Aid
First Aid:INHAL: IF RESPIRATORY DISCOMFORT OCCURS, MOVE TO FRESH AIR;
CONTACT MD. EYES: FLUSH WITH WATER FOR AT LEAST 15 MINUTES, CONTACT
MD. SKIN: WASH WITH SOAP AND WATER; IF IRRITATION DEVELOPS, CONTACT
MD. INGEST: GIVE LARGE AMOUNT OF WATER; CONTACT MD.
Fire Fighting
Flash Point:NONE
Lower Limits:NONE
Upper Limits:NONE
Extinguishing Media:USE MEDIA SUITABLE FOR SURROUNDING FIRE .
Fire Fighting Procedures:KEEP CNTNRS COOL BY SPRAYING WITH WATER WHEN
EXPOSED TO FIRE; IF FLAMES HAVE REACHED PROD CAUSING A POSS DECOMP
YIELDING TOX CMPDS, USE (SEE SUPP DATA)
Unusual Fire/Explosion Hazard:THERMAL DECOMP PRODS MAY INCLUDE
FLUORINES .
Accidental Release
Spill Release Procedures:USE ABSORBENT MATERIAL TO COLLECT AND CONTAIN
FOR DISPOSAL.
Neutralizing Agent:NONE SPECIFIED BY MANUFACTURER.
Handling
Handling and Storage Precautions:DO NOT STORE NEAR FLAMMABLES OR
EXPLOSIVE MATERIALS.
Other Precautions:TOXIC VAPORS MAY EVOLVE ABOVE 290C; PROVIDE ADEQUATE
VENTILATION IF USED ABOVE THIS TEMPERATURE.

Supplemental Safety and Health
FIRE FIGHT PROC: NIOSH/MSHA APPROVED SCBA. THIS PRODUCT DOES NOT BURN,
BUT WILL THERMALLY DECOMPOSE ABOVE 290C.
Chemical Properties
HCC:V6
Vapor Pres:10-4 @ 20C
Spec Gravity:1.880
Solubility in Water:NONE
Appearance and Odor:ODORLESS, WHITE GREASE.
Stability
Stability Indicator/Materials to Avoid:YES
MOLTEN ALKALI METALS, INTERHALOGEN CMPDS, STRONG/NONAQUEOUS ALKALI AND
LEWIS ACIDS ABOVE 100C.
Stability Condition to Avoid:AVOID HEATING ABOVE 290C.
Hazardous Decomposition Products:TOXIC FLUORINE COMPOUNDS.
